M365 Solutions and Guidance Specialist
Solihull Metropolitan Borough Council is looking to recruit an experienced M365 Solutions and Guidance Specialist to join our IT and Digital Services team.
Key Details
* Band G: £54,495 – £61,379 per annum
* Fixed Term Contract – 2 years
* Hybrid / Solihull Council House
Overview
This is an exciting opportunity to play a key role in supporting the council’s digital transformation, helping services make the most of Microsoft 365 and AI‑enabled tools, including M365 Copilot. Reporting to the ICT Group Manager – Projects and Digital, you will provide expert advice and practical guidance on the effective use of Microsoft 365 across the organisation.
Responsibilities
* Work closely with services to understand how they operate, identify opportunities to improve ways of working, and support the adoption of M365 tools that simplify processes and improve productivity.
* Support the safe, effective and consistent use of M365 Copilot and other AI‑powered functionality.
* Develop learning resources, lead engagement sessions, and support staff at all levels to build confidence in using digital tools.
* Ensure good information governance and compliance.
Qualifications
* A relevant ICT qualification or equivalent experience.
* Certified Trainer (MCT) status (or working towards).
* Strong experience working with Microsoft 365 applications.
* Proven ability to support and guide users in adopting new digital tools.
Skills and Capabilities
* Provide clear, practical advice on M365 solutions to a wide range of users.
* Communicate complex technical concepts in a way that is accessible.
* Work collaboratively with stakeholders across services to drive digital adoption.
* Support organisational change and continuous improvement.
* Develop and deliver guidance, training or learning resources.
